This book is a thorough examination of the legislation governing the jurisdiction and practice of the Court of Chancery in the province of Upper Canada from 1837 to 1863. The Court of Chancery, established in 1837, was a court of equity that adjudicated on matters related to trusts, estates, and other complex legal issues. The author provides an in-depth analysis of the legislation and orders passed during this period, including the Court of Chancery Act of 1837 and the Chancery Amendment Act of 1850. The analysis delves into the complexities of the court's jurisdiction, its relationship with the common law courts, and its influence on the development of legal principles in Upper Canada. Beyond its legal significance, the book highlights the historical context in which the Court of Chancery operated. The author explores the social, economic, and political factors that shaped the court's decisions and its role in the administration of justice in Upper Canada during a period of significant legal and societal change. This book is a valuable resource for legal practitioners, historians, and anyone interested in understanding the evolution of the legal system in Upper Canada. It offers a comprehensive and insightful examination of the Court of Chancery's jurisdiction and practice, providing a deeper understanding of the legal framework that governed the province during this era.
